common-src/ammessage.c attempts to build an strerror() type
interface (kinda), allocating an array of 500 elements, which
are filled in with text versions of the errno values.

The issue?  gnulib's version of errno.h creates additional
values in the 2000 range if the E* values it wants to use aren't
already defined.  And then ammessage.c tries to use the 2000+
valued errno values in an array of size 500.. Nice coredump at
runtime!

Fix:  Verify that the errno values weren't defined by gnulib
before attempting to use them to populate the array.

$NetBSD$

Make sure the E* macros aren't GNULIB macros, as those are defined in
the 2000+ space.

--- common-src/ammessage.c.orig	2016-11-23 16:11:16.000000000 +0000
+++ common-src/ammessage.c
@@ -76,7 +76,7 @@ init_errcode(void)
 #ifdef EBADFD
   errcode[EBADFD] = "EBADFD";
 #endif
-#ifdef EBADMSG
+#if defined(EBADMSG) && !defined(GNULIB_defined_EBADMSG)
   errcode[EBADMSG] = "EBADMSG";
 #endif
 #ifdef EBADR
@@ -91,7 +91,7 @@ init_errcode(void)
 #ifdef EBUSY
   errcode[EBUSY] = "EBUSY";
 #endif
-#ifdef ECANCELED
+#if defined(ECANCELED) && !defined(GNULIB_defined_ECANCELED)
   errcode[ECANCELED] = "ECANCELED";
 #endif
 #ifdef ECHILD
@@ -103,7 +103,7 @@ init_errcode(void)
 #ifdef ECOMM
   errcode[ECOMM] = "ECOMM";
 #endif
-#ifdef ECONNABORTED
+#if defined(ECONNABORTED) && !defined(GNULIB_defined_ECONABORTED)
   errcode[ECONNABORTED] = "ECONNABORTED";
 #endif
 #ifdef ECONNREFUSED
@@ -126,7 +126,7 @@ init_errcode(void)
 #ifdef EDOM
   errcode[EDOM] = "EDOM";
 #endif
-#ifdef EDQUOT
+#if defined(EDQUOT) && !defined(GNULIB_defined_EDQUOT)
   errcode[EDQUOT] = "EDQUOT";
 #endif
 #ifdef EEXIST
@@ -147,7 +147,7 @@ init_errcode(void)
 #ifdef EIDRM
   errcode[EIDRM] = "EIDRM";
 #endif
-#ifdef EILSEQ
+#if defined(EILSEQ) && !defined(GNULIB_defined_EILSEQ)
   errcode[EILSEQ] = "EILSEQ";
 #endif
 #ifdef EINPROGRESS
@@ -222,7 +222,7 @@ init_errcode(void)
 #ifdef EMSGSIZE
   errcode[EMSGSIZE] = "EMSGSIZE";
 #endif
-#ifdef EMULTIHOP
+#if defined(EMULTIHOP) && !defined(GNULIB_defined_EMULTIHOP)
   errcode[EMULTIHOP] = "EMULTIHOP";
 #endif
 #ifdef ENAMETOOLONG
@@ -231,7 +231,7 @@ init_errcode(void)
 #ifdef ENETDOWN
   errcode[ENETDOWN] = "ENETDOWN";
 #endif
-#ifdef ENETRESET
+#if defined(ENETRESET) && !defined(GNULIB_defined_ENETRESET)
   errcode[ENETRESET] = "ENETRESET";
 #endif
 #ifdef ENETUNREACH
@@ -261,7 +261,7 @@ init_errcode(void)
 #ifdef ENOLCK
   errcode[ENOLCK] = "ENOLCK";
 #endif
-#ifdef ENOLINK
+#if defined(ENOLINK) && !defined(GNULIB_defined_ENOLINK)
   errcode[ENOLINK] = "ENOLINK";
 #endif
 #ifdef ENOMEDIUM
@@ -270,7 +270,7 @@ init_errcode(void)
 #ifdef ENOMEM
   errcode[ENOMEM] = "ENOMEM";
 #endif
-#ifdef ENOMSG
+#if defined(ENOMSG) && !defined(GNULIB_defined_ENOMSG)
   errcode[ENOMSG] = "ENOMSG";
 #endif
 #ifdef ENONET
@@ -309,7 +309,7 @@ init_errcode(void)
 #ifdef ENOTSOCK
   errcode[ENOTSOCK] = "ENOTSOCK";
 #endif
-#ifdef ENOTSUP
+#if defined(ENOTSUP) && !defined(GNULIB_defined_ENOTSUP)
   errcode[ENOTSUP] = "ENOTSUP";
 #endif
 #ifdef ENOTTY
@@ -324,7 +324,7 @@ init_errcode(void)
 #ifdef EOPNOTSUPP
   errcode[EOPNOTSUPP] = "EOPNOTSUPP";
 #endif
-#ifdef EOVERFLOW
+#if defined(EOVERFLOW) && !defined(GNULIB_defined_EOVERFLOW)
   errcode[EOVERFLOW] = "EOVERFLOW";
 #endif
 #ifdef EPERM
@@ -336,7 +336,7 @@ init_errcode(void)
 #ifdef EPIPE
   errcode[EPIPE] = "EPIPE";
 #endif
-#ifdef EPROTO
+#if defined(EPROTO) && !defined(GNULIB_defined_EPROTO)
   errcode[EPROTO] = "EPROTO";
 #endif
 #ifdef EPROTONOSUPPORT
@@ -375,7 +375,7 @@ init_errcode(void)
 #ifdef ESRCH
   errcode[ESRCH] = "ESRCH";
 #endif
-#ifdef ESTALE
+#if defined(ESTALE) && !defined(GNULIB_defined_ESTALE)
   errcode[ESTALE] = "ESTALE";
 #endif
 #ifdef ESTRPIPE
@@ -408,10 +408,10 @@ init_errcode(void)
 #ifdef EXFULL
   errcode[EXFULL] = "EXFULL";
 #endif
-#ifdef EOWNERDEAD
+#if defined(EOWNERDEAD) && !defined(GNULIB_defined_EOWNERDEAD)
   errcode[EOWNERDEAD] = "EOWNERDEAD";
 #endif
-#ifdef ENOTRECOVERABLE
+#if defined(ENOTRECOVERABLE) && !defined(GNULIB_defined_ENOTRECOVERABLE)
   errcode[ENOTRECOVERABLE] = "ENOTRECOVERABLE";
 #endif
 #ifdef ERFKILL
